Hello Everybody:
       Just got back (Wednesday) from the Spotted Towhee capital of Ohio (at
least for the moment)--Holland, Ohio. Wilbur Wenger, Robert Hershberger, Levi
Hostetler and two of his sons, and I set out for Holland very early this
Wednesday AM. We arrived on site at about 9:00 AM. We were not there more than 2
minutes when Levi shouted out "I got him". There that beautiful Western visitor
was, feeding on the ground, with lots of ground-feeding friends. We were,
needless to say, excited.
         We would like to thank the Dixons for their gracious hospitality.
